The theme this time is "Stevens-Johnson syndrome".
Stevens-Johnson syndrome is a rare disease characterized by a rash and burn-like symptoms accompanied by high fever on the skin and mucous membranes of the entire body. The main cause is believed to be medicines, but some cases are known to be related to viral infections. In many cases, patients recover with treatment, but in severe cases, they may die from sepsis or multiple organ failure.
